Structures can be nested within other structures in C programming. struct complex { int imag_value; float real_value; }; struct number { struct complex comp; int real; } num1, num2; Suppose, you want to access imag_value for num2 structure variable then, following structure member is used.

Before getting started with C programming, lets get familiarized with the language first. C is a general-purpose programming language used for wide range of applications from Operating systems like Windows and iOS to software that is used for creating 3D movies.

Learn how to create and use structs in C to create data structures. Starting out Get the Ebook Get Started with C or C++ Getting a Compiler Book Recommendations Lesson 7: Structures in C. By Alex Allain. When programming, it is often convenient to have a single name with which to refer to a group of a related values.

C nested structure. Previous Page. Next Page. Structure within Structure: Nested Structure. Structure written inside another structure is called as nesting of two structures. Nested Structures are allowed in C Programming Language. We can write one Structure inside another structure as.

